chronosacaria / MCDungeonsArmors

Bringing the armours of Minecraft Dungeons to Minecraft
Other
22 stars 9 forks source link

[Bug Report]: "Burning" enchant applies fire to the mob before the player takes damage #64

Closed 7z99 closed 1 year ago

7z99 commented 1 year ago

Describe the bug; What happened?

In essence, when you are attacked by a mob while wearing armour with the burning enchant, the mob is set on fire before the damage is taken by the player, which means if you're attacked by a zombie for example, you'll be set on fire on the first attack if the difficulty is hard.

Expected Behavior

Instead of what is happening, I believe the mob should only be set on fire after the damage is taken by the player, they shouldn't be set on fire when the mob first hits them.

Mod Version

MC 1.19.2, MCDA 2.2.0, Fabric 0.14.10

Minecraft Launcher

CurseForge

Operating System

Windows

Modpack

No response

Additional context

Here's a video: (sorry was only able to upload on YouTube as the video is >10mb) https://www.youtube.com/watch?v=8LBCm9baxwE&ab_channel=7z99

I'm unsure as to whether or not this is actually a bug, but I believe the player should only be set on fire when they are attacked when the mob is already on fire (subsequent attacks). If it isn't a bug I guess this is a feature request.

chronosacaria commented 1 year ago

@7z99 Ah, I see what you mean. Thanks for catching that. We'll take a look at this

chronosacaria commented 1 year ago

It isn't a bug, but I see the benefit to it being the way that you're describing

7z99 commented 1 year ago

Ah okay, got you. Thanks!

Kluzzio commented 1 year ago

At this time, we have decided that this will not be changed.